PSG Mercato: Paris SG, Juventus Keen on Adding Real Madrid Midfielder

Paris Saint-Germain has yet to fill that defensive midfield role that Thiago Motta once occupied. The capital club has tried various players to fill this position but has not found a long-term replacement. 

However, it seems as though the French giants are ready to grab a player that can take that spot and one they can have confidence in for that role. According to UOL, PSG, and Juventus eye Real Madrid midfielder Casemiro.

The Brazilian media outlet states Real Madrid is open to hearing proposals from the 30-year-old as they look to add youth to the position. Casemiro has three years left on his deal after this season but it seems Los Blancos eye younger options for his position. 

UOL adds that the Brazil international is seen today by the Spanish club as the only one whose sale could yield enough money to be invested in younger players to rejuvenate the midfield.

They’re interested in AS Monaco’s Aurélien Tchouameni and Newcastle United’s Bruno Guimarães to fill that role that Casemiro currently has on the Spanish squad. When it comes to a possible price, the report says Real Madrid could part ways with the midfielder should a club pay €50-million for Casemiro.
